What Are Your Options for Paying Your Tyler Water Bill?

The City of Tyler offers several convenient ways to pay your water bill. Let me break them down for you:

1. Click2Gov Online Portal

The City of Tyler’s Click2Gov Utility Billing system is a game-changer for busy folks This service provides up-to-date, online views of your utility accounts while offering several payment options

From the comfort of your home, you can review important information like:

  • Payment history
  • Pending payments
  • Account status
  • Current bill amount

To use this service, you’ll need to visit the official Click2Gov portal at tylr-egovaspgovcom/Click2GovCX.

2. Municipal Online Payments System

Another fantastic option is the Municipal Online Payments system. This platform offers even more features to make managing your water bill a breeze.

Here’s what you can do through this system:

  • Quick pay without creating an account
  • View account details
  • Set up multi-account management
  • Arrange multi-bill payments
  • Sign up for e-Billing

To access these services, visit municipalonlinepayments.com/demoerp05/utilities.

3. One-Time Payment Option

Don’t want to create an account? No problem! Both platforms offer a “One-Time Payment” or “Quick Pay” option. All you need is your account number from your utility bill, and you’re good to go.

This is perfect for those who prefer not to store their information online or just want to make a single payment without the hassle of registration.

Tips for Reducing Your Tyler Water Bill

Want to save some cash on your monthly water bill? Try these simple tips:

• Fix leaky faucets and toilets promptly – even small drips add up!
• Install water-efficient showerheads and faucet aerators
• Run full loads in your dishwasher and washing machine
• Water your lawn early morning or evening to reduce evaporation
• Consider installing a rain barrel to collect water for gardening
• Check for toilet leaks by adding food coloring to the tank
